1. Outline
FX3U-422-BD is an expansion board with a port for connecting a programmin g tool,
GOT, or ET Series.

3.2 General Specifications
The general specifications are equivalent to the PLC main unit. For general
specifications, refer to the following manuals.
However, since the product is not isolated between communication lines and the CPU
of main unit, please do not perform any dielectric withstand voltage tests or insulation
resistance tests to this product.
3.3 Power supply specifications
5V DC, 20 mA is supplied from the internal power supply of the main unit. However,
current consumption becomes higher depending on the connected peripheral
equipment. For details, refer to the manual of the connected unit.
